There are hundreds of cements currently on the market. What cement do we use for what material? How can we inventory so many different types? How confusing are all the choices for our dental assistants? This course will review universal, self-adhesive, adhesive and conventional cements and their mechanisms. Guidelines for cement selection based on substrate and restorative material will be presented. A new multifunctional cement and core product will be introduced.
Learning Objectives:
- Give dentists an understanding of mechanisms for universal, self-adhesive, adhesive, and conventional cements.
- Give dentists basis and guide for cement selection in relation to material and substrate.
- Give dentists cementation tips and tricks.
- Introduce dentist to new multifunctional cement/core product.
